Output 7d6390a86f895a22672348cb6b99b1ceca23f8be09def914e446b028b23a298e:0

value
23774034
script pubkey
OP_HASH160 OP_PUSHBYTES_20 afa8b588d3ef6b7edc4cf853aef23930c0c721a7 OP_EQUAL
address
3HhpHEFC7AkGqsSopqRKyYwrnt8YDAhvxe
transaction
7d6390a86f895a22672348cb6b99b1ceca23f8be09def914e446b028b23a298e
spent
true